[f21/master] Restrict the selected and insensitive style rules to anaconda widgets

David Shea dshea at redhat.com
Fri Jul 18 13:55:07 UTC 2014


The wildcard selectors for the :selected rules were causing untoggled
toggles on selected rows to appear the same as toggled toggles.
